The Challenge: Disconnected Data

Traditionally, analyzing a shipment's performance requires cross-referencing multiple reports. Was the cheaper freight option responsible for a higher damage rate? Did the faster courier consistently miss packaging standards? Without combining data sets, these critical correlations remain hidden, leading to decisions that might save cost in one area but incur greater losses in another.

How to Analyze the Integrated Data

By having both data streams side-by-side, you can perform impactful cross-analysis:

Trade-Off Analysis Key Questions Data Points to Compare
Speed vs. Cost Does paying a premium for faster shipping reliably improve inventory turnover and sales to justify the cost? Transit Time vs. Freight Cost; Projected Stock-Out Costs
Cost vs. Quality Does the lowest-cost freight option lead to more handling damage, resulting in higher return rates and customer dissatisfaction? Freight Cost per Shipment vs. QC Defect Rate; Cost of Returns/Replacements
Carrier Performance Which carrier consistently delivers on time with minimal product damage, offering the best total value? Carrier Name vs. Average Transit Time vs. QC Pass Rate
